25# We are using a recursive build, so we need to do a little thinking
26# to get the ordering right.
27#
28# Most importantly: sub-Makefiles should only ever modify files in
29# their own directory. If in some directory we have a dependency on
30# a file in another dir (which doesn't happen often, but it's often
31# unavoidable when linking the built-in.a targets which finally
32# turn into vmlinux), we will call a sub make in that other dir, and
33# after that we are sure that everything which is in that other dir
34# is now up to date.
35#
36# The only cases where we need to modify files which have global
37# effects are thus separated out and done before the recursive
38# descending is started. They are now explicitly listed as the
39# prepare rule.

60# Beautify output
61# 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
62#
63# Most of build commands in Kbuild start with "cmd_". You can optionally define
64# "quiet_cmd_*". If defined, the short log is printed. Otherwise, no log from
65# that command is printed by default.
66#
67# e.g.)
68#    quiet_cmd_depmod = DEPMOD  $(MODLIB)
69#          cmd_depmod = $(srctree)/scripts/depmod.sh $(DEPMOD) $(KERNELRELEASE)
70#
71# A simple variant is to prefix commands with $(Q) - that's useful
72# for commands that shall be hidden in non-verbose mode.
73#
74#    $(Q)$(MAKE) $(build)=scripts/basic
75#
76# If KBUILD_VERBOSE contains 1, the whole command is echoed.
77# If KBUILD_VERBOSE contains 2, the reason for rebuilding is printed.
78#
79# To put more focus on warnings, be less verbose as default
80# Use 'make V=1' to see the full commands

167# Kbuild will save output files in the current working directory.
168# This does not need to match to the root of the kernel source tree.
169#
170# For example, you can do this:
171#
172#  cd /dir/to/store/output/files; make -f /dir/to/kernel/source/Makefile
173#
174# If you want to save output files in a different location, there are
175# two syntaxes to specify it.
176#
177# 1) O=
178# Use "make O=dir/to/store/output/files/"
179#
180# 2) Set KBUILD_OUTPUT
181# Set the environment variable KBUILD_OUTPUT to point to the output directory.
182# export KBUILD_OUTPUT=dir/to/store/output/files/; make
183#
184# The O= assignment takes precedence over the KBUILD_OUTPUT environment
185# variable.

375# Cross compiling and selecting different set of gcc/bin-utils
376# ---------------------------------------------------------------------------
377#
378# When performing cross compilation for other architectures ARCH shall be set
379# to the target architecture. (See arch/* for the possibilities).
380# ARCH can be set during invocation of make:
381# make ARCH=arm64
382# Another way is to have ARCH set in the environment.
383# The default ARCH is the host where make is executed.
384
385# CROSS_COMPILE specify the prefix used for all executables used
386# during compilation. Only gcc and related bin-utils executables
387# are prefixed with $(CROSS_COMPILE).
388# CROSS_COMPILE can be set on the command line
389# make CROSS_COMPILE=aarch64-linux-gnu-
390# Alternatively CROSS_COMPILE can be set in the environment.
391# Default value for CROSS_COMPILE is not to prefix executables
392# Note: Some architectures assign CROSS_COMPILE in their arch/*/Makefile

1471###
1472# Cleaning is done on three levels.
1473# make clean     Delete most generated files
1474#                Leave enough to build external modules
1475# make mrproper  Delete the current configuration, and all generated files
1476# make distclean Remove editor backup files, patch leftover files and the like
